  • Paul VERLAINE

Jadis et naguère

[Yesteryear and Long Ago]

Léon Vanier|Paris 1884|11.50 x 19 cm|relié

€2,500
⬨ 65289
First edition printed in 500 copies and of which there were no grand papier (deluxe) copies.
Full morocco, covers and spine preserved, top edge gilt, binding signed by Levêque & Diez.
This copy is complete with justification pages.
A very nice copy elegantly bound.
